Jorge Antonio Carrasco Chirino (born February 1, 1982) is a Chilean footballer, who currently plays defense for Chilean club Colo-Colo. His professional debut came in 2001 with Audax after spending time in their youth system. He made the switch to Colo-Colo from Audax with teammates Rodolfo Moya and Roberto Cereceda in the summer of 2007. Carrasco has become a regular with the Colo-Colo's first team.

He represented Chile at the 1999 South American Under 17 Football Championship, which took place in Uruguay, and at the 2004 CONMEBOL Men Pre-Olympic Tournament, which took place in Chile.
